Françoise BRAULT was born 11 June 1792 in L'Acadie, Lower Canada

Françoise BRAULT was the child of Benjamin Pierre BRAULT   and   Marguerite HÉBERT and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Armand BREAU (BRAULT) and Madeleine DUPUIS (maternal)  Armand HÉBERT and Françoise GAUTREAU

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Françoise  married  Claude GRANGER 25 January 1813 in L'Acadie, Lower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Claude GRANGER  was born 11 February 1791 in L'Acadie, Québec, Canada (Sainte-Marguerite-de-Blairfindie).  Claude died 15 May 1834 in L'Acadie, Québec, Canada (Sainte-Marguerite-de-Blairfindie).  Claude was the child of Joseph GRANGER and Marie-Josephte BROSSEAU.

Françoise BRAULT died 27 June 1868 in Saint-Alexandre, Iberville, Québec, Canada.

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
